The vote is 4-0, with that vote, the California Public Utilities Commission, or CPUC, approved a plan allowing major utility companies in the state, including PG&E, SoCal Edison and San Diego Gas and Electric, to impose a fixed charge on most of their customers monthly utility bills. Specifically, the plan includes a new flat fee of $24.15 per month coming out to about $290 per year.
This change will go into effect in late 2025 for SCE and SDG&E customers and in early 2026 for PG&E customers
